For yesterday’s class I took lot of flower pictures with me. The little girls, when they look at that lifted their eyebrows. I asked them to choose one picture. I opened that picture as a Photoshop document and from that only a rose was cutout and placed in a new document where I created a gradient background. I filled a layer below the rose flower and above the background layer with clouds filter, reduced the opacity to 50% and using skew, transformed it like a cone shape – duplicated a copy and kept each one on both sides to give a falling light effect. In a separate document I taught them ‘how to use Photoshop brushes?’ also I explained how to create custom brushes and setting the proper...

Review these typical interview questions and think about how you would answer them. Read the questions listed; you will also find some strategy suggestions with it. 1. Tell me about yourself: The most often asked question in interviews. You need to have a short statement prepared in your mind. Be careful that it does not sound rehearsed. Limit it to work-related items unless instructed otherwise. Talk about things you have done and jobs you have held that relate to the position you are interviewing for. Start with the item farthest back and work up to the present. 2. Why did you leave your last job? Stay positive regardless of the circumstances. Never refer to a major problem with managemen...
